导航:首页 > IDC知识 > 前端服务器

前端服务器

发布时间:2020-09-15 22:13:13

1、如何把做好的前端网页上传到服务器上,让别人可以像浏览百度、新浪等各大网页一样可以访问得到

= =。首先你要有一个公网IP的服务器(重要,否别人无法直接在网址上访问你的页面)

linux 是服务器,用来24开机提供服务。
apache是引擎,用来提供别人访问你的网址能有东西出来。
ftp用来把你写的代码上传到linux上面去,有了这一步你的东西才能在服务器上被别人访问到。
只要远程目录上有你的东西就是上传成功了,端口默认是21
或者你可以上网买一些虚拟主机,有二级域名可以穿透,也可以外网访问

2、web前端开发需要掌握后台服务器的哪些知识

主要是和后台的数据交互:一般后台给接口你调用就行了,有时候也会涉及到数据库的查询。
总的来说要了解一些数据库和后端语言的知识,不要求特别熟悉,能用就行,更好的与后端对接。(熟悉当然更好)
至于服务器你不是运维应该不要求吧,除非你已经达到了全栈工程师的水平,或者是去做架构师,才需要考虑服务器的问题。

3、什么是前端服务器

网络负载均衡中的一种概念!

4、前端开发和后端开发有什么区别

前端开发和后端开发的区别在于:

一、展示方式不同

1、前端开发主要做的是用户所能看到的前端展示界面。

2、后端开发主要做的是逻辑功能等模块,是用户不可见的。

二、所用技术不同

1、前端开发用到的技术包括但不限于html5、css3、javascript、jquery、Bootstrap、Node.js 、AngularJs等技术。

2、后端开发 以java为例 主要用到的 是包括但不限于Struts spring springmvc Hibernate Http协议 Servlet Tomcat服务器等技术。

(4)前端服务器扩展资料:

公司对前后端人员招聘的要求:

Web前端:

1、精通HTML,能够书写语义合理,结构清晰,易维护的HTML结构;

2、精通CSS,能够还原视觉设计,并兼容业界承认的主流浏览器;

3、熟悉JavaScript,了解ECMAScript基础内容,掌握1到2种js框架,如JQuery;

4、对常见的浏览器兼容问题有清晰的理解,并有可靠的解决方案;

5、对性能有一定的要求,了解yahoo的性能优化建议,并可以在项目中有效实施;

Web后端:

1、精通jsp,servlet,javabean,JMS,EJB,Jdbc,Flex开发,或者对相关的工具、类库以及框架非常熟悉,如Velocity,Spring,Hibernate,iBatis,OSGI等,对Web开发的模式有较深的理解;

2、练使用oracle、sqlserver、mysql等常用的数据库系统,对数据库有较强的设计能力;

3、熟悉maven项目配置管理工具,熟悉tomcat、jboss等应用服务器,同时对在高并发处理情况下的负载调优有相关经验者优先考虑;

4、精通面向对象分析和设计技术,包括设计模式、UML建模等;

5、熟悉网络编程,具有设计和开发对外API接口经验和能力,同时具备跨平台的API规范设计以及API高效调用设计能力;

5、网站的前端服务器是什么意思,怎么和后端服务器配合

前后端分离部署时,服务器A用于部署前端项目,称为前端服务器,服务器B用于部署后端项目,称为后端服务器。后端服务器通过开放API的方式,向前端服务器中的前端项目提供数据或数据操作接口,以此实现前端与后端的衔接。若受项目的成本限制,将前端项目与后端项目部署在同一服务器上也是可以的,可以通过nginx等反向代理服务器根据访问地址进行分发。

6、如何让本地的前端服务器访问本地的后台服务器

首行你要去注册一个花生壳帐号,这里就不写地址了,自己搜索一下。注册好后下载客户端,这个很重要,因为你要通过软件解析你的IP地址。如图

登录后,你就要去配置一下你的本地服务器软件了,现在常用的服务器组件有IIS,阿帕奇等,那今天我就用PHPNOW这个做一下演示。

首先到网站上下载一个phpnow服务器软件,按照软件要求进行安装。(官方有提供教程)很简单的。
安装后打开PnCp.cmd 新增一下虚拟主机(或是你默认一下)通过localhost或127.0.0.1可以访问,那就说明你配置没有问题了

因为国内的ISP把80端口封闭了,所以你要用其它的端口,如图:这里我用2099这个端口,如果你有用路由器的话你要设置一下转发。(让路由器帮忙解析到指定内网服务器)这一步很重要。

之后你还要开放一下这个端口2099,右击网上邻居-属性-更改防火墙设置--例外-增加端口

5
设置好后,你就可以输入XXX域名:2099,或是127.0.0.1:2099这样就可以访问了,外网访问的时候一定要加上:2099端口号。

7、web的前端与后台

前端知道是浏览器呈现的部分,相对于前端,后台你可以理解为服务器端专门处理、读取、存储数据库数据的部分。
因为网站是基于B\S架构,即浏览器---服务端架构,就程序来讲,可笼统划分为前端程序和服务器端程序。
就项目来讲可能需要由以下部分构成:
1.需求分析
2.基本架构设计与定型
3.数据库设计
4.代码实现
1)前端
(1)页面框架(上下、左右、上左右、上左右下等结构)
(2)页面美化(网站基调色,背景,图片,内容位置与间距等)
(3)交互性(鼠标反馈,键盘反馈等)
(4)前端代码优化(压缩,seo优化)
2)服务器端
(1)使用语言(php,jsp,asp,cgi等)
(2)数据库选择与操作(access,mysql,sql server,oracle等数据库;插入、修改、删除等操作)
(3)数据处理加工
5.http平台选择(iis,apache、httpd、nginx等)
6.测试
7.上线
8.用户反馈与BUG修复

8、web前端开发 是服务器端开发吗n

Web前端开发是从网页制作演变而来的
Web前端开发的工作职责
1、使用Div+css并结合Javascript负责产品的前端开发和页面制作;[1]
2、熟悉W3C标准和各主流浏览器在前端开发中的差异,能熟练运用DIV+CSS,提供针对不同浏览器的前端页面解决方案;
3、负责相关产品的需求以及前端程序的实现,提供合理的前端架构;
4、与产品、后台开发人员保持良好沟通,能快速理解、消化各方需求,并落实为具体的开发工作;
5、了解服务器端的相关工作,在交互体验、产品设计等方面有自己的见解。

Web前端优化
尽量减少HTTP请求 (Make Fewer HTTP Requests)
减少 DNS 查找 (Rece DNS Lookups)
避免重定向 (Avoid Redirects)
使得 Ajax 可缓存 (Make Ajax Cacheable)
延迟载入组件 (Post-load Components)
预载入组件 (Preload Components)
减少 DOM 元素数量 (Rece the Number of DOM Elements)
切分组件到多个域 (Split Components Across Domains)
最小化 iframe 的数量 (Minimize the Number of iframes)
杜绝 http 404 错误 (No 404s)

前端开发和web前端开发无区别,叫法不一样

9、应用服务器,数据库服务器,前端数据对接服务器这三种服务器配置上是不是都是相同的?只是说法不一样?

配置不一样的,型号一样不一样我觉得没关系,主要配置要合适,本质其实都是普通服务器,现在也有云服务器,利用虚拟技术搞的,我也不是特别懂

应用服务器,一般部署应用代码,配置不用很高,也要看用的人和并发量,一般8-16G内存,4-8核CPU就够了,主要看代码里面多线程等代码复杂程度,一般多台机器集群

数据库服务器,这个部署数据库,一般配置会高,因为所有应用服务器一般都会链接数据库,CPU要多,内存要大。一般是个大集群,还要主库备库,各种优化

前端数据对接服务器不知道指的是什么,我个人理解是VIP,负载均衡,对接客户前端的,主要做分流,存一点小数据等,对接应用服务器,这个配置也不用很高,也是个集群

10、电脑上,前端服务器在那开启

肯定首先要安装 vs code 和 node.js(既然是前端就必须回,不会的面壁思过)
然后在命令符中输入 npm install -g live-server 进行安装,(简单的NPM安装)
安装成功后在vscode里 “查看” - “集成终端”或者 文件夹命令提示符 里面输入 live-server ,

等待浏览器会自动打开 http://127.0.0.1:8080/ 这个端口。

与前端服务器相关的知识